BANTUGAN | Ilo-Ilo City representative Rabiya Mateo was named the winner of the Miss Universe Philippines, held in Baguio City, last Sunday.
She bested 46 candidates from different provinces of the Philippines who are vying for the Miss Universe Philippines title.
During the Top 5 Q and A portion, her winning answer was a shocker as her response amazed the judges. Her fellow top 5 applicants were also asked the same question.
Top 5 Q and A Question: This pandemic has made clear our priorities essential or non-essential. Where do pageants stand in this time of crisis?"
Her winning answer was:
"As a candidate, I know I am not just the face of Ilo-Ilo city. But I am here carrying hope and as a symbol of light in the darkest times. And as of the moment, I want to help my community. I want to use my strength to make an impact. And that is the essence of beauty pageants. It gives us the power to
make a difference."
She also made an impressive answer during the Top 16 Q and A portion. When she was asked "If you could create a new paper currency with the image of any Filipino on it dead or alive, who would it be and why?"
Her answer was:
"If I were given a chance, I want to use the face of Miriam Defensor-Santiago. For those who don't know, she was an Ilongga. But what I admire about her is that she used her knowledge, her voice to serve the country. And I want to be somebody like her. Somebody who puts her heart, her passion into action. And after all, she is the best president that we never had."

During the preliminary competition, Rabiya also grabbed the Best in Swimsuit award.
She is set to represent the Philippines in the next edition of Miss Universe.
Here are the Final results: Miss Ilo-Ilo Rabiya Mateo - Miss Universe Philippines 2020, Miss Paranaque Ysabella Ysmael - 1st Runner-Up, Miss Quezon City Michelle Gumabao - 2nd Runner-Up, Miss Bohol Pauline Amelinckx - 3rd Runner-Up, and Miss Cavite Kimberly "Billie" Hakenson - 4th Runner-Up.
